All these factors helped pushed America’s West Texas Intermediate (WTI) oil prices … Web13 apr. 2024 · If your escrow account’s balance is negative at the time of the escrow analysis, the lender may have used its own funds to cover your property tax or insurance payments. In such cases, the account has a deficiency. If the amount exceeds one month’s escrow payment, the lender may give you two to 12 months to repay it. Zo kan er in de licentieovereenkomst staan dat de overeenkomst eindigt bij … Web15 apr. 2024 · Escrow is a legal arrangement in which a neutral third party holds funds until a particular condition has been met. At that point, the funds are passed along to their intended recipient. Escrow protects both buyers and sellers in the home buying process, so it’s advantageous for both parties when a home changes hands.

Web15 mrt. 2024 · After the mortgage loan has been approved, the buyer’s lender wires the funds to escrow. One to two days before closing, the buyer sends a wire transfer to escrow. The transfer includes the down payment, and any closing costs that the buyer hasn’t already paid. On closing day, all documents are reviewed and signed.
